If you’re looking to make money from your blog (and most of us are), you have to go beyond simply adding affiliate links and advertising to your content. Serious marketers know that the money is in the list.
What list? The opt-in email list. By building such a list, you have a database of leads to whom you can sell your products and services. It’s like having your own captive audience — consisting of people who all chose to be there because they are already interested in your products.
However, building an email list isn’t easy. Just like growing readers or growing fans on social media, it takes consistent effort and a thoughtful strategy. Here are just a few of the ways that you can grow your opt-in email list:

Your sign-up forms should be prominent and plentiful on your page. Include at least one above the fold on your page (right at the top), and then provide multiple additional opportunities for sign up. You can include forms at the end of your blog posts, in your sidebar, or even in the middle of your content.
One of the most popular methods for growing an email list is to offer an incentive such as a free e-book or report. The reason this method is so popular is that it’s effective. You provide something of value, and in return, your readers provide their name and email address.
Your e-book or report need not be overly long or in-depth. Some reports are as short as a few pages. The key is that it must be useful and interesting to your readers.

Many bloggers will ask that readers sign up for their email list as a way to enter a contest. If you have a good prize, this is a great way to get hundreds or maybe even thousands of people to sign up for your list. But we’re talking about a really good prize.
You don’t have to give away an iPad to see your list grow. Even a moderate prize will net you many new subscribers.
Your blog is not the only place you can ask your customers (or potential customers) to sign up for your list. Advertise your email list on your Facebook page, Twitter, LinkedIn, and any other place you have a presence. Include a link to your list in your email signature. Bring a paper sign-up with you when you’re at conferences, seminars, or other industry events.
If you’re willing to invest a little money in growing your list, you can even run advertisements or direct mail campaigns for it.
